    As you pass through the entrance, which was recreated by a shrine carpenter and retaining the atmosphere of the time when it was founded in 1899, you will find a Japanese garden beyond the lobby. The coffered ceiling made of 100-year-old pine boards and Kiso cypress round pillars will transport you to an extraordinary world. Dinner is a multi-course meal, and breakfast is a Japanese set meal. We offer dishes that are proud of our head chef and are made with plenty of seasonal ingredients grown locally in Echizen. The abundant natural hot spring water gushing out from the on-site private source is effective against various neurological ailments, muscle and joint pain, gastrointestinal ailments, and has a beautifying effect on the skin.     We have 36 guest rooms with open-air hot spring baths, the largest class in Hokuriku, and the 200 tsubo Japanese garden located in the center of the inn is illuminated with mist, a first for Hokuriku, adding color to your trip. There is a cafe and antenna shop inside the building. This store also has one of the largest selections in the area and can be used by people other than hotel guests as well. We also employ a large number of foreign employees and are responding to inbound tourists. URL https://www.mimatu.net/

    A free footbath facility located at the ``Awara Yunomachi Square'' in front of Yunomachi Station. A luxurious footbath made entirely of cypress wood and fed by hot spring water. There are 5 bathtubs, and you can enjoy various styles of footbaths for free.
